CMS - какой шаблонизатор?

Segey
На сайте с 23.08.2005
Offline
404
3561

После тщетных попыток писать разные скрипты понял, что так я далеко не уеду и нужно что-то свое (так как задачи самые разные и собирать из кусочков желания нет), нужно что-то быстрое(а кому нужно медленное?), нужно что-то с хорошим шаблонизатором.

Вот тут и все проблема, никогда с ними не работал, слышал только по наслышке, что какие-то шаблонизаторы есть и как-то они работают.

Вот собственно и вся проблема, что выбрать? Можно написать свое, но задумав простой алгоритм быстро нашел, что это уже устарело и есть побыстрее. Шаблонизатор нужен примерно такой:

- можно прикрутить к CMS один раз и забыть про это

- быстро работает

- разработчики про него помнят

- хороший по качеству

- перспективный метод работы

:confused: Либо что-то в пример, для написания своего т.к. найти я думаю будет не так просто. Писать хочу раз и навсегда тоько расширяя, но не исправляя ибо надоело.

Brexit - уже совсем рядом. (https://about-this-model.blogspot.com/2019/03/brexit.html)
S
На сайте с 10.08.2006
Offline
115
#1

Что вы подрузамеваете под - шаблонизатором? Какую CMS выбрать?

[Удален]
#2

читаем...

/ru/forum/comment/1361172

S
На сайте с 10.08.2006
Offline
115
#3
Mozgoed:
читаем...

/ru/forum/comment/1361172

Спасибо.

Supermakc
На сайте с 24.03.2006
Offline
82
#4

Лично я рекомендую использовать связку XML+XSLT - на данный момент самое перспективное направление в разделении дизайна страницы и контента. Тем более что это стандарт.

Использую в своей CMS, дизайн меняется очень легко. За счет кеширования результирующего дерева XML создается мньше нагрузки на базу при большой посещаемости и дополнительная отказоустойчивость при падении базы.

Работал до этого так же со Smarty и FastTemplate, а так же с самодельными шаблонизаторами, мое имхо - XML+XSLT намного лучше и удобнее!

Ежедневно и бесплатно списки трастовых дроп доменов (http://dropdomains.pro)
[Удален]
#5

Supermakc, ссылочку на Вашу цмс можно? ;)

по поводу XML+XSLT - действительно, работает намного надежнее.

Segey
На сайте с 23.08.2005
Offline
404
#6

Supermakc, ruswebart.com,

Спасибо видимо на ней и остановлюсь, осталось продумать как сделать универсяльное ядро для всего этого хозайства :)

Supermakc
На сайте с 24.03.2006
Offline
82
#7

ruswebart.com, К сожалению, доступ к цмс дать не могу, а ознакомительной версии пока нет. Тем более работы над ней еще ведутся.

Ayavryk
На сайте с 11.10.2003
Offline
209
#8
Supermakc:
Лично я рекомендую использовать связку XML+XSLT -

Интересно, когда начнется волна переделок CMS под XML+XSLT?

Тынгыр, мынгыр, комсомол (http://erum.ru). Ехари, ехари, (жалобно) аяврик. /народная тунгусская песня/
Николай В.
На сайте с 07.09.2006
Offline
62
#9

Все зависит от целей, которые вы приследуете созданием CMS.

Если вы представляете веб-студию полного цикла, т.е. помимо создания сайта, вы предоставляете услуги хостинга и прочее, то XML+XSLT будет лучше всего. Все-таки у вас будет и неодходимое программное обеспечение , и специалист, который легко напишет стилевую таблицу.

Если же планируете распространять CMS в народ, то лучше, наверное, что-то вроде Smarty или {вставки}.

А быстрее всего работают банальные php-вставки в HTML-код. :)

HC
На сайте с 24.05.2006
Offline
46
#10
Ayavryk:
Интересно, когда начнется волна переделок CMS под XML+XSLT?

Думаю не скоро, это вызовет изменение архитектуры и отсутствие обратной совместимости версий продукта.

Система управления сайтом HostCMS (http://www.HostCMS.ru) - многосайтовость, множество модулей, обмен с 1С, бесплатная версия. Скидка 40% на систему управления для дилеров (http://www.hostcms.ru/partners/partnership/) и 20% для партнеров-фрилансеров (http://www.hostcms.ru/partners/freelance/).

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ий